device Sinotrack ST901

Sinotrack ST901, utility and profitability, everything you need to know to choose your GPS devices

The device Sinotrack ST901 are made in China and distributed by Amazon. They are very good and do the tracking function that is needed.  Although they are not very popular ...

Read More

Contac us:
